Exploring the Critical Role of Boron in Modern Agriculture Supply Chains and Its Influence on Crop Health Sustainability and Farm Profitability
Boron plays an indispensable role in modern agricultural systems, functioning as a critical micronutrient that supports cell wall synthesis, pollen germination, and root elongation. Its precise uptake and translocation within plants can determine the difference between suboptimal growth and peak production, influencing not only yield volume but also crop quality and shelf life. In light of intensifying global food demand and mounting pressure for sustainable farming practices, a nuanced understanding of boron’s behavior in various soils and climatic conditions has become essential for agronomists, input manufacturers, and farm managers alike.

Examining Recent Technological and Agronomic Innovations That Are Revolutionizing Boron Application Practices to Boost Crop Yields and Soil Health
Recent advancements in agronomic research and precision application technologies have ushered in a transformative era for boron utilization. Innovations in drone-based foliar delivery systems enable targeted microdosing, reducing nutrient wastage and environmental runoff while maximizing crop uptake. Concurrently, the integration of remote sensing tools with geospatial data analytics allows producers to map boron deficiencies across large tracts, facilitating site-specific soil amendments that align with variable-rate fertilization protocols. These breakthroughs are redefining traditional practices and elevating boron from a routine input to a precision tool for yield optimization.
In parallel, collaborative efforts between industry players and academic institutions have accelerated the development of boron-coated granules and stabilized liquid formulations. These novel products enhance boron’s bioavailability under diverse pH conditions, mitigating leaching risks in regions prone to high rainfall. As a result, farmers can expect more consistent nutrient release profiles, leading to improved flowering and fruit set across crops. Together, these technological and agronomic shifts are reshaping the competitive landscape, driving adoption and prompting manufacturers to innovate rapidly to meet evolving grower demands.
Assessing the Far-Reaching Effects of 2025 United States Tariff Measures on Boron Supply Dynamics and Cost Structures Across Agricultural Markets
The imposition of new United States tariffs on boron imports in mid-2025 has introduced significant complexity into supply chain management and cost planning. These measures, aimed at protecting domestic producers and addressing trade imbalances, have driven importers to re-evaluate sourcing strategies amid fluctuating price structures. As international suppliers navigate higher duties and tighter regulatory scrutiny, their ability to maintain competitive delivery times and transparent pricing has become a critical factor for end users.
Moreover, the cumulative impact of these tariff policies extends beyond immediate cost pressures. Agro-input distributors are adjusting inventory models to hedge against volatility, leading to shifts in payment terms and contract durations with manufacturers. Some stakeholders have accelerated partnerships with regional producers in Canada and Mexico under nearshoring initiatives, seeking tariff-free corridors within North American trade agreements. While these adaptations can mitigate short-term shocks, they also underscore the need for continuous monitoring of policy changes and agile supply chain protocols to sustain long-term market stability.
Unveiling Segment-Specific Trends in Crop Type Application Form and Distribution Channels Driving Boron Utilization Across Diverse Agricultural Markets
The agricultural boron market demonstrates pronounced diversity when examined through the lens of crop type, application method, physical form, and sales channel. Cereals and grains, often cultivated on vast acreages, rely heavily on soil amendment strategies to ensure uniform boron distribution, while fruit and vegetable growers prioritize foliar sprays during critical flowering stages. Oilseed and pulse producers leverage a combination of liquid formulations and fertigation to balance precision and throughput, whereas turf and ornamentals benefit from granular applications tailored for slow nutrient release in high-value landscapes.
Simultaneously, the interplay between product granularity and distribution pathways highlights further complexity. Granules remain popular for long-term soil amendments, yet liquid concentrates are gaining ground in fertigation systems that enable rapid uptake. Powdered boron blends serve niche segments requiring custom nutritional mixes. On the commercial front, field sales agents and direct manufacturer channels maintain strong ties with large-scale farmers, while local and national distributors serve regional cooperatives. Emerging e-commerce portals and online marketplaces now offer direct-to-farm sales, democratizing access for smallholder operations and enabling just-in-time procurement.

Comparative Analysis of Boron Adoption Regulatory Frameworks and Growth Drivers Across the Americas EMEA and AsiaPacific Regions
Across the Americas, boron demand is buoyed by expansive row crop operations in the United States and Brazil, where regulatory alignment on fertilizer standards streamlines cross-border trade. Local research initiatives are refining application guidelines to address region-specific soil profiles, such as the sandy terrains of the US Southeast or the clay-rich fields of Argentina. Investments in precision agriculture infrastructure continue to underpin productivity gains and foster closer collaboration between input manufacturers and agtech providers.
In Europe, the Middle East, and Africa, policy harmonization within the European Union ensures consistent quality thresholds, while emerging markets in North Africa and the Gulf region are actively enhancing soil testing frameworks. Meanwhile, Asia-Pacific exhibits the fastest adoption rates, particularly in China and India, where government-supported subsidy programs have broadened access to advanced boron formulations. Coupled with growing awareness of micronutrient deficiencies, these initiatives are driving innovation in both product development and application advisory services, positioning the region as a pivotal growth hub.
